What is copywriting?

Copywriting is what you see when you read any written promotional material. Any text that you see on magazines, advertisements, and websites are all written by a copywriter. The purpose of the copy is to engage an audience, enticing them to buy or try a product or service.

Copywriting is essential in today’s world, as the number of people researching and buying products online is rising. It allows companies to cover all areas of advertising, and they can promote to a wide range of audiences.

What are the types of copywriting?

There are many different types of copy, and most writers choose to make themselves aware of all of them. However, some choose to specialize in a particular field. Each type can help advertise and promote your brand in a variety of different ways. The types of copywriting include:

Sales: Advertisements in newspapers, articles, and on billboards, product descriptions, and category descriptions.

Web Content: Blogs, social media posts, and online articles.

Creative: Commercials and written jingles.

PR: Statements and press releases.

Technical: Guides.

SEO: Web content that allows you to be found via search engines.

Why should you use it?

Hiring, or learning how to become a successful copywriter, has many benefits for a business and is something that is recommended for all companies, no matter the size. A copywriter knows how to intrigue a target audience, and can use a range of tactics to increase it.

When used in marketing, copy assists with video promotions, websites, product packaging, and promotional articles. With a professional, you know that the content created will be purposeful and engaging. It will also ensure that your brand remains consistent and that everything flows together. A professional copywriter also keeps up to date with any digital changes, so you don’t need to worry about it.
